Discovering Your Ideal Pint: A Selection of Top Albany Bars

Albany boasts a vibrant bar scene, offering something for everybody. Whether you're wanting a classic Irish pub experience, a trendy cocktail lounge, or a spot with craft beer on tap, this city has it all. Let’s check out some of the top contenders. For traditional vibes and great grub, consider Jack's Oyster House – an Albany institution! If you prefer something more modern, The Hollow Bar + Kitchen delivers delicious food alongside its impressive drink selection. Beer enthusiasts should head to Druthers Brewing Company for their own produced beers and a energetic atmosphere. Don't forget about McGeary’s Pub, known for its extensive whiskey list and friendly patrons - it’s truly a local favorite. Finally, 518 Craft is worth a visit if you enjoy discovering new and exciting brews!
